Job description

Position Overview

The Senior Quality Inspector is responsible for ensuring the highest standards of quality and compliance in the production of Cover Glass Integrated Solar Cells used in spacecraft. This role involves performing advanced inspections, monitoring process controls, interpreting technical requirements, and mentoring junior inspectors to maintain product reliability in accordance with aerospace and space industry standards.

Key Responsibilities

  • Perform in-process, first-article, and final inspections of Cover Glass Integrated Solar Cells (CICs) and subassemblies in accordance with engineering drawings, specifications, and customer requirements.
  • Verify precision alignment, bonding, attachment, and cleanliness of cover glass components under cleanroom and ESD-protected environments.
  • Review and interpret quality documentation, work instructions, drawings, and inspection criteria, ensuring compliance with space industry standards (e.g., ECSS, NASA, IPC, MIL-STD).
  • Conduct inspections using specialized tools such as microscopes, optical comparators, profilometers, and metrology equipment.
  • Identify, document, and report non-conformances, supporting root cause analysis and corrective/preventive action (CAPA) implementation.
  • Ensure lot traceability, material certifications, and inspection records are accurate and complete for flight hardware.
  • Collaborate with process engineers and manufacturing teams to resolve quality issues and improve inspection methodologies.
  • Train, mentor, and provide technical guidance to junior inspectors and technicians on inspection best practices.
  • Support internal and external audits, customer reviews, and source inspections.
  • Champion continuous improvement initiatives to enhance product yield, reliability, and process efficiency.

Qualifications

  • Education: Associate's or Bachelor's degree in Engineering Technology, Quality Assurance, or equivalent experience.
  • Experience: 5+ years in quality inspection or quality assurance, preferably in aerospace or space hardware production.
  • Strong understanding of aerospace quality standards (ECSS, NASA-STD, IPC-A-610/620, AS9100).
  • Hands-on experience with precision inspection tools, microscopes, and metrology equipment.
  • Proficiency in reading engineering drawings, GD&T, and technical specifications.
  • Experience with cleanroom protocols, contamination control, and ESD requirements.
  • Excellent documentation skills with familiarity in digital quality management systems (QMS) and ERP/MRP systems.
  • Strong communication, leadership, and problem-solving skills.

Preferred Skills

  • IPC or NASA Workmanship Standards certification (e.g., IPC-A-610, IPC-A-620, NASA 8739 series).
  • Familiarity with solar cell manufacturing, semiconductor processes, or optical coatings.
  • Experience with non-destructive inspection techniques.
  • Knowledge of lean manufacturing and Six Sigma quality tools.
